How can a member apply for an exception from the CPD Program?

The process for a member to apply for an exception from the Continuing Professional Development (CPD) Program requires submitting a completed Membership Status Change form. This form is specifically designed to capture the necessary information and rationale for the request, guiding the membership committee in evaluating the merits of the exception.

Utilizing the Membership Status Change form ensures that all applications are handled consistently and efficiently, allowing for proper documentation and tracking of changes in membership status. This formal approach is standard in professional organizations to maintain an organized and transparent process.

While other options may seem viable in various contexts, they do not provide the structured and official method needed to request exceptions. Contacting the Board of Directors would typically not be the direct method for handling such requests, and attending a special hearing is not a conventional part of the routine application process. Referring to the organization's website, while informative, does not constitute an application method but rather serves as a resource for understanding the guidelines and requirements.
